I just need to confirm, I will be sending my package through Canadapost Expresspost.
Should I sent it to the courier address or to the PO Box?

Secondly, one other question, after being approved if the sponsor leaves Canada to live somewhere else, does that cause any harm to the application proceeding for the principal applicant?

Thanks for your help.
I would suggest you send it by courier, as it's more reliable. All couriers need to be sent to the Robert Speck address.

The answer to your second question would depend if the sponsor is a PR or a citizen. If the sponsor is a PR he or she has to be in Canada throughout the application process except for short holidays outside Canada.
